The LTC
®
1042 is a monolithic CMOS window comparator
manufactured using Linear Technology’s enhanced
LTCMOS
silicon gate process. Two high impedance
voltage inputs, CENTER and WIDTH/2, define the middle
and width of the comparison window. Whenever the input
voltage, V
IN
, is inside the window the WITHIN WINDOW
output is high. The ABOVE WINDOW output is high
whenever V
IN
is above the window. By interchanging V
IN
and CENTER, the ABOVE WINDOW output becomes
BELOW WINDOW and is high if V
IN
is below the window.
Sampling techniques provide high impedance voltage
inputs that can common mode to both supply rails
(V
+
and GND). An important feature of the inputs is their
non-interaction. Also the device is effectively “chopper
stabilized,” giving it extremely high accuracy over
all conditions of temperature, power supply and input
voltage range.
Another benefit of the sampling techniques used to design
the LTC1042 is the extremely low power consumption.
When the device is strobed, it internally turns on the power
to the comparators, samples the inputs, stores the outputs
in CMOS latches and then turns off power to the compara-
tors. This all happens in about 80µs. Average power can be
made small, almost arbitrarily, by lowering the strobe rate.
The device can be self-strobed using an external RC
network or strobed externally by driving the OSC pin with
a CMOS gate.
